Usage analysis (Matomo)


In order to be able to offer our web presence in a user-friendly, effective and reliable form for the visitors to our website, we use the web analysis service Matomo on the basis of our legitimate interests (i.e. interest in the analysis, optimisation and economic operation of our web presence pursuant to Art. 6 Par. 1 Letter f [GDPR]) without the usage of cookies. The information acquired in this way about the usage of this website is saved on servers of our website provider. Before it is saved, your IP address will be anonymised so that it is not possible to draw any direct conclusions regarding your person. When you visit our site, we will store: the website from which you visited us from, the pages of our site you visit, the date and duration of your visit, your anonymised IP address, information from the device (device type, operating system, screen resolution, language, and web browser type) you used during your visit.
Apart from us and our website provider, no third party has access to these data.

Our website provider has its registered office in Germany and is thus obligated to comply with data protection law. A contract for processing has been concluded with our website provider that regulates the processing of the collected and anonymised data. Our website provider uses this information on our behalf in order to be able to carry out technical maintenance services and optimisations so that the operation of this online presence remains safe and effective and in order to provide other services for us that are associated with the usage of this online presence and the Internet usage.

You can prevent the saving of the above mentioned information by a corresponding „do not track“ setting of your browser software or the option mentioned below.
